34
MVP Minimum viable product

Rails Girls - Minimum viable product

Embed Size (px)

Citation preview

Page 1: Rails Girls - Minimum viable product

MVPMinimum viable product

Page 2: Rails Girls - Minimum viable product

Mas antes

Page 3: Rails Girls - Minimum viable product

Métodos Ágeis

Page 4: Rails Girls - Minimum viable product

Por quê?

Page 5: Rails Girls - Minimum viable product

Projetos de software

Page 6: Rails Girls - Minimum viable product
Page 7: Rails Girls - Minimum viable product

Uso de funcionalidades

Page 8: Rails Girls - Minimum viable product
Page 9: Rails Girls - Minimum viable product

Modelo cascata

Page 10: Rails Girls - Minimum viable product

A Fábrica de software

Page 11: Rails Girls - Minimum viable product

Por isso!

Page 12: Rails Girls - Minimum viable product

Mas podemos ir por outro caminho

Page 13: Rails Girls - Minimum viable product

Ateliê de software

Page 14: Rails Girls - Minimum viable product

Desenvolver software é uma arte

Page 15: Rails Girls - Minimum viable product

SCRUM

Page 16: Rails Girls - Minimum viable product

eXtreme ProgrammingXP

Page 17: Rails Girls - Minimum viable product

Integração contínua

Page 18: Rails Girls - Minimum viable product

“Integração Contínua é uma pratica de desenvolvimento de software onde os membros de um time integram seu

trabalho frequentemente, geralmente cada pessoa integra pelo menos diariamente – podendo haver multiplas integrações por dia. Cada integração é

verificada por um build automatizado (incluindo testes) para detectar erros de integração o mais rápido

possível. Muitos times acham que essa abordagem leva a uma significante redução nos problemas de

integração e permite que um time desenvolva software coeso mais rapidamente.”

Martin Fowler

Page 19: Rails Girls - Minimum viable product

Mas falta alguma coisa

Page 20: Rails Girls - Minimum viable product

Lean startup

Page 21: Rails Girls - Minimum viable product

Eric Ries

Page 22: Rails Girls - Minimum viable product

Customer Development

Page 23: Rails Girls - Minimum viable product

MVP(Finalmente)

Page 24: Rails Girls - Minimum viable product

MO menor tamanho possível, que possa ser entregue no menor tempo possível.

Page 25: Rails Girls - Minimum viable product

VUma proposição de valor importante o suficiente para que seu principal cliente adote esse produto, se possível gerando receita.

Page 26: Rails Girls - Minimum viable product

PFuncionalidades encaixadas em uma entrega que se assemelhe a um produto coeso e útil.

Page 27: Rails Girls - Minimum viable product

Continuous delivery

Page 28: Rails Girls - Minimum viable product

Agora sim :)

Page 29: Rails Girls - Minimum viable product

Exercício

Page 30: Rails Girls - Minimum viable product

Blog

● Post (título e conteúdo)● Comentário● Newsletter● Categorias● Feeds● Redes Sociais ● Galeria de imagens● Página sobre autor● Trackback

Page 31: Rails Girls - Minimum viable product

ReferênciasYuri Gitahy http://exame.abril.com.br/pme/dicas-de-especialista/noticias/como-definir-meu-produto-minimo-viavelDaniel Cukierhttp://www.slideshare.net/danicuki/introduo-a-mtodos-geis-de-desenvolvimento-de-softwareFábio Aguiarhttp://www.slideshare.net/fabiogr/metodos-ageis-7831957Mauricio Anichehttp://www.slideshare.net/mauricioaniche/mtodos-geis-o-que-folclore-e-o-que-real-qcon-sp-2012Webgoalhttp://www.slideshare.net/webgoal/viso-geral-sobre-os-mtodos-geis

Page 32: Rails Girls - Minimum viable product

Onde encontrarhttps://www.facebook.com/groups/natalonrails/https://twitter.com/horaextranatalhttps://groups.google.com/forum/#!forum/ruby-rnhttps://github.com/TribunaDoNorte/dojo

Page 33: Rails Girls - Minimum viable product

Bruno HenriqueGaru

Page 34: Rails Girls - Minimum viable product

[email protected]@GaruHenr

github.com/BrunoHenrique

Obrigado!